# Required eligibility criteria for Karnataka CET:

* Must have completed intermediate in subjects Physics, Chemistry, Biology and English as core subjects.
* Candidate of general category must have obtained minimum 45% marks.
* Candidate of reserved categories must have obtained minimum 40% marks.
* Must have completed the age of 17 years as on 31st December of that concerned year.

# Followings are documents required to be submitted after registration or online submission of application form for CET:

* Date of birth certificate or Matriculation Certificate/Mark sheet
* Mark sheet of10+2
* Category certificate, if any
* Hard copy of remittance of examination fee paid
* Copy of registration slip/Acknowledgement slip obtained after online submission of application form for CET
